Problemas com o servidor WordPress podem paralisar seu site. Em um instante, suas páginas carregam normalmente e, no seguinte, os visitantes veem mensagens de erro ou uma tela em branco. Esses problemas frustram os usuários e prejudicam a credibilidade do seu site.
A boa notícia é que a maioria dos problemas de servidor podem ser resolvidos com a abordagem correta. Desde erros de memória esgotada até falhas de conexão com o banco de dados, entender as causas é fundamental.
Neste guia, analisamos os problemas mais comuns em servidores WordPress e apresentamos soluções simples e práticas. Você aprenderá como solucionar erros, restaurar funcionalidades e prevenir problemas futuros.
Mantenha seu site rápido, seguro e confiável sem estresse.
Por que uma boa configuração de servidor é crucial para o seu site WordPress
Seu site WordPress depende do servidor que o hospeda. Se o servidor apresentar problemas, seu site também apresentará. Um servidor bem configurado é crucial para alcançar excelente desempenho, tempos de carregamentoe alta disponibilidade.

A beleza do WordPress reside na sua capacidade de funcionar até mesmo em hardware modesto. No entanto, ao adicionar plugins e temas de terceiros, bem como ao aumentar o tráfego, os recursos do servidor são colocados à prova. Além disso, ameaças como ciberataques e picos de tráfego podem desestabilizar o seu site se o servidor não for capaz de suportar a carga.
Para evitar esses problemas, é crucial trabalhar com uma empresa de hospedagem confiável. Um provedor de hospedagem WordPress pode oferecer um servidor potente, segurança robusta e uma equipe de administradores experientes para gerenciar sua instalação do WordPress. Mesmo assim, mesmo com uma ótima hospedagem, problemas podem surgir.
Diga adeus aos problemas de servidor WordPress!
Deixe que nossos especialistas em WordPress tirem o estresse dos seus ombros. Desde a resolução de problemas de conexão com o banco de dados até a otimização do tempo de carregamento, nós cuidamos de tudo!
Descubra: Como solucionar problemas de emergência no WordPress
Problemas comuns de servidor com WordPress e como resolvê-los
Vamos analisar alguns dos problemas mais comuns relacionados ao servidor que os usuários do WordPress encontram, suas causas e como resolvê-los.

Tempos de carregamento de página lentos
Um site lento pode frustrar os usuários e prejudicar seu posicionamento nos mecanismos de busca (SEO). Se as páginas do seu site estão carregando lentamente e o problema não está relacionado à sua rede doméstica, geralmente é devido a problemas no servidor.
Causas:
- A hospedagem compartilhada pode causar sobrecarga de recursos se outro site estiver consumindo todos os recursos do servidor.
- Um aumento repentino no tráfego ou um ataque de negação de serviço distribuído (DDoS) pode sobrecarregar o servidor.
- excessivo de largura de banda , especialmente se o seu provedor de hospedagem limitar o acesso quando houver picos de tráfego.
Soluções:
- Entre em contato com seu provedor de hospedagem para verificar se há alguma manutenção programada ou sobrecarga de recursos. Eles podem fornecer informações ou sugerir ajustes.
- Utilize uma Rede de Distribuição de Conteúdo (CDN), como a Cloudflare, para distribuir o uso da largura de banda e reduzir os tempos de carregamento. Uma CDN também pode ajudar a mitigar ataques DDoS.
- Considere migrar para um Servidor Virtual Privado (VPS) ou hospedagem dedicada se o seu site crescer demais para a hospedagem compartilhada.
- Você também pode optar por um de otimização de velocidade para sites para melhorar o desempenho geral. O serviço de otimização de sites da Seahawk é especializado em acelerar sites WordPress, reduzir o tempo de carregamento e aprimorar a experiência do usuário.
Formulário de contato não está enviando e-mails
Se o seu formulário de contato não estiver funcionando, geralmente é um problema relacionado ao servidor, mesmo que o plugin do WordPress pareça estar configurado corretamente.
Causas:
- O plugin pode não estar configurado para enviar e-mails para o endereço correto.
- A caixa de entrada do destinatário pode estar cheia, ou o servidor pode não suportar a função mail() do PHP.
Soluções:
- Verifique novamente as configurações do plugin para garantir que os e-mails estejam sendo enviados para o endereço correto.
- Certifique-se de que o encaminhamento de e-mails esteja configurado corretamente após ser ativado.
- Se todas as configurações parecerem corretas, teste enviando e-mails para diferentes caixas de entrada. Se os e-mails não chegarem, entre em contato com a equipe de suporte do seu provedor de hospedagem para garantir que a função mail() esteja habilitada no seu servidor.
Encontre: Como corrigir problemas de envio de e-mails no WordPress: Soluções fáceis!
Erros críticos causados por erros de sintaxe PHP
Erros críticos causados por erros de sintaxe PHP ocorrem quando um script PHP na sua instalação do WordPress contém erros que quebram o site ou o painel de administração do WP. Esses erros geralmente acionam um erro fatal ou exibem uma mensagem de erro do WordPress no front-end.

Causas:
- Scripts PHP de tema ou plugin editados incorretamente.
- Adicionando trechos de código personalizados sem a sintaxe adequada.
- Conflitos entre plugins desatualizados e o tema ativo.
- Arquivos corrompidos durante atualizações ou instalação do WordPress.
Soluções:
- Utilize um cliente FTP para acessar e corrigir o script PHP com defeito.
- Para isolar possíveis conflitos de tema, mude temporariamente para o tema padrão do WordPress.
- Ative o modo de depuração no WordPress para identificar a mensagem de erro exata.
- Teste o código personalizado em um ambiente de teste antes de adicioná-lo à sua instalação do WordPress em produção.
- Mantenha os plugins, temas e o WordPress atualizados para evitar erros relacionados à sintaxe.
Atualizações de plugins não estão funcionando
Os plugins trazem atualizações críticas e correções de segurança, mas às vezes falham ao atualizar, deixando seu site vulnerável.
Causas:
- A versão do PHP do seu servidor pode estar desatualizada ou ser incompatível com a atualização do plugin.
- O WordPress ou o servidor web podem não ter permissões de escrita suficientes para atualizar os arquivos do plugin.
Soluções:
- Verifique se seu provedor de hospedagem oferece uma versão atualizada do PHP. Você pode migrar para uma versão mais recente através do painel de controle.
- Verifique as permissões de gravação dos seus diretórios do WordPress usando um cliente FTP ou o gerenciador de arquivos da hospedagem. Certifique-se de que o WordPress tenha as permissões necessárias para atualizar os arquivos.
Aprenda: Como atualizar o WordPress da versão PHP 7 para a versão PHP 7 com segurança, sem danificar o site.
Problemas de DNS ou de conectividade com o servidor
Problemas de DNS ou de conectividade com o servidor impedem que seu site WordPress se comunique com o servidor de hospedagem, resultando em erros de banco de dados, indisponibilidade do site ou mensagens de erro comuns. Uma conexão de internet ruim ou configurações de DNS incorretas também podem causar esses problemas.
Causas:
- Configurações de DNS incorretas ou conflitos no cache de DNS local.
- Tempo de inatividade ou interrupções do servidor de hospedagem.
- Instabilidade da conexão com a internet durante atualizações ou uploads do WordPress.
- Restrições de firewall ou do servidor estão bloqueando o acesso administrativo do WordPress.
Soluções:
- Limpe o cache DNS local e atualize a página.
- Verifique o status do servidor de hospedagem e entre em contato com seu provedor, se necessário.
- Verifique as configurações de DNS e certifique-se de que elas apontem para o endereço IP correto do servidor.
- Desative temporariamente os plugins de segurança para descartar conflitos com o firewall.
- Utilize um plugin de cache para reduzir a carga do servidor e evitar erros de conexão.
A Tela Branca da Morte (Página em Branco)
Ver uma página em branco no seu site WordPress é uma visão terrível. Muitas vezes chamada de "Tela Branca da Morte", esse problema geralmente ocorre devido a limites de memória do servidor ou conflitos de plugins.

Causas:
- A exaustão limita a memória.
- Plugins conflitantes ou desatualizados.
Soluções:
- Aumente o limite de memória do WordPress editando o arquivo wp-config.php. Adicione a seguinte linha de código logo antes do comentário “stop editing”:
- define('WP_MEMORY_LIMIT', '256M');
- Se o problema persistir, desative os plugins um por um para encontrar o plugin que está causando o conflito. Você pode fazer isso pelo painel do WordPress ou renomeando as pastas dos plugins via FTP.
Problemas com o carregador de mídia do WordPress
Problemas com o carregador de mídia do WordPress ocorrem quando você não consegue enviar imagens ou outros arquivos de mídia para o seu site, frequentemente exibindo erros HTTP ou mensagens de erro em branco. Esse problema pode afetar o conteúdo do site e o desenvolvimento das páginas.

Causas:
- Permissões incorretas na pasta do diretório de uploads.
- O limite de memória do PHP foi excedido, causando um erro de memória esgotada no WordPress.
- Conflitos com plugins de segurança ou plugins de cache.
- Arquivos corrompidos do WordPress estão afetando a funcionalidade de upload de mídia.
Soluções:
- Verifique as permissões de arquivo da pasta wp-content/uploads.
- Aumente o limite de memória PHP nas configurações do seu servidor de hospedagem.
- Desative temporariamente os plugins de segurança e de cache para isolar o problema.
- Use um cliente FTP para enviar as imagens caso o envio manual falhe.
- Atualize o WordPress, os temas e os plugins para garantir a compatibilidade.
Erro ao estabelecer uma conexão com o banco de dados
Quando o WordPress não consegue se conectar ao banco de dados, você verá aErro ao estabelecer conexão com o banco de dadosmensagem
Causas:
- Credenciais de banco de dados incorretas no arquivo wp-config.php.
- O servidor excedeu os limites de recursos, causando a falha na conexão com o banco de dados.
Soluções:
- Verifique as credenciais do banco de dados no arquivo wp-config.php. Certifique-se de que o nome do banco de dados, o nome de usuário, a senha e o nome do host estejam corretos.
- Se as credenciais do banco de dados estiverem corretas, entre em contato com seu provedor de hospedagem para verificar se os limites de recursos foram excedidos ou se o servidor de banco de dados está inativo.
Encontre: Os melhores plugins de banco de dados para WordPress
Conflitos de plugins de segurança
de segurança Conflitos com plugins podem bloquear funcionalidades legítimas do WordPress, causando mensagens de erro, travamento da área administrativa ou falhas em atualizações. Esses conflitos geralmente ocorrem após atualizações de plugins ou do próprio WordPress.
Causas:
- Regras de segurança excessivamente rigorosas estão bloqueando ações administrativas cotidianas do WordPress.
- Conflitos entre vários plugins de segurança instalados simultaneamente.
- Permissões de pasta incorretas causadas por restrições de plugins.
- Os plugins de cache estão interagindo com recursos de segurança e causando erros.
Soluções:
- Desative temporariamente todos os plugins de segurança e verifique se o erro persiste.
- Reative os plugins um por um para identificar o plugin que está causando o conflito.
- Ajuste as configurações do plugin para permitir a funcionalidade de administração do WordPress e o envio de arquivos de mídia.
- Verifique as permissões de arquivo para garantir que os plugins de segurança não estejam bloqueando arquivos essenciais.
- Mantenha os plugins atualizados e remova os plugins de segurança redundantes.
Erro de memória esgotada
Quando o WordPress fica sem memória alocada, você receberá um erro de "memória esgotada", geralmente durante a instalação de temas ou plugins.
Causas:
- Plugins ou temas que consomem muitos recursos.
Soluções:
- Aumente seu limite de memória usando o mesmo método que usou para resolver a Tela Branca da Morte.
- Se o problema persistir, substitua o plugin ou tema que está causando o problema, ou atualize para um plano de hospedagem mais robusto.
Descubra: Como corrigir um erro fatal do WordPress?
Erro de tempo máximo de execução excedido
Esse erro ocorre quando um script demora muito tempo para ser executado, excedendo o tempo máximo de execução definido pelo seu servidor.
Causas:
- Scripts que são muito complexos ou demoram muito para serem executados.
Soluções:
- Aumente o tempo máximo de execução adicionando esta linha ao seu .htaccess : php_value max_execution_time 60
- Alternativamente, você pode solicitar ao seu provedor de hospedagem que ajuste a variável max_execution_time no arquivo php.ini do servidor.
Erro interno do servidor (Erro 500)
O erro interno do servidor (500) é um erro genérico que indica que algo deu errado no servidor, mas a causa não é imediatamente clara.
Causas:
- Arquivo .htaccess corrompido.
- A exaustão limita a memória.
Soluções:
- Renomeie seu arquivo .htaccess para .htaccess1 e gere um novo acessando Configurações → Links permanentes no painel do WordPress e clicando em “Salvar”.
- Se o erro persistir, substitua as wp-admin e wp-includes por cópias novas de uma instalação recente do WordPress.
Arquivos principais do WordPress corrompidos
Arquivos corrompidos do núcleo do WordPress podem danificar seu site, acionar mensagens de erro internas do servidor ou exibir erros fatais na área administrativa do WP. Esses problemas geralmente ocorrem após atualizações malsucedidas, instalações incompletas do WordPress ou infecções por malware.
Causas:
- Atualizações do WordPress com falha ou interrompidas.
- Alterações manuais em arquivos principais podem causar erros de PHP ou erros de sintaxe.
- Arquivos estão corrompidos por malware ou acesso não autorizado.
- Permissões de arquivo incorretas ou erros do cliente FTP durante o upload.
Soluções:
- Substitua os arquivos corrompidos por uma cópia nova do pacote de instalação oficial do WordPress.
- Ative o modo de depuração para identificar quais arquivos estão causando erros.
- Verifique as permissões de arquivos e pastas para evitar corrupção futura.
- Utilize um cliente FTP confiável ao enviar arquivos do WordPress.
- Faça backups regulares da sua instalação do WordPress para restaurar rapidamente arquivos corrompidos.
Como prevenir futuros problemas de servidor com um site WordPress

Para evitar problemas futuros com o servidor, tome estas medidas preventivas:
- Mantenha tudo atualizado: Atualize regularmente o núcleo do WordPress, os temas e os plugins para evitar vulnerabilidades.
- Escolha uma hospedagem WordPress gerenciada: A hospedagem WordPress gerenciada cuida das tarefas relacionadas ao servidor para você, garantindo o melhor desempenho.
- Utilize ferramentas de monitoramento: Use plugins ou ferramentas de terceiros para monitorar o desempenho do site e detectar problemas antes que se tornem graves.
- Faça backups regularmente: externo backup do seu site, permitindo que você o restaure rapidamente em caso de problemas.
Leia: Contratando uma agência de suporte para WordPress? Perguntas cruciais a fazer
Conclusão
Problemas de servidor com o WordPress podem parecer intimidantes, mas com a abordagem correta, a maioria deles pode ser facilmente diagnosticada e resolvida. Seja uma página que carrega lentamente, uma tela branca da morte ou um erro de conexão com o banco de dados, esses problemas comuns têm soluções bem estabelecidas.
Lembre-se sempre de manter seu site WordPress atualizado, monitorar seu desempenho e trabalhar com um provedor de hospedagem confiável para minimizar problemas relacionados ao servidor. Em caso de dúvida, entre em contato com a equipe de suporte do seu provedor de hospedagem e não se esqueça de fazer backups regulares para proteger seus dados.
Seguindo estas orientações, seu site WordPress continuará funcionando sem problemas, garantindo uma excelente experiência para seus visitantes.
Perguntas frequentes sobre problemas comuns no servidor WordPress
Quais são os erros mais comuns do WordPress e como posso corrigi-los?
Os erros mais comuns do WordPress incluem a "tela branca da morte", erros de memória insuficiente, erros ao estabelecer uma conexão com o banco de dados, erros internos do servidor e conflitos de plugins ou temas. Verifique os registros de erros, ative o modo de depuração e revise as permissões de arquivos para corrigir esses problemas rapidamente.
Por que estou vendo uma tela branca ou uma página em branco no WordPress?
Uma tela em branco geralmente aparece devido a erros de PHP, arquivos principais do WordPress corrompidos, conflitos de plugins ou limites de memória. Por favor, mude para o tema padrão do WordPress, desative os plugins ou aumente o limite de memória do PHP para resolver o problema.
Como faço para corrigir o erro ao estabelecer uma conexão com o banco de dados?
Esse erro crítico ocorre quando o WordPress não consegue se conectar ao seu banco de dados. Verifique se o arquivo wp-config.php contém as credenciais corretas do banco de dados, confirme o status do servidor de hospedagem e, se necessário, repare arquivos corrompidos do WordPress.
Como posso resolver erros de memória esgotada ou tempo máximo de execução no WordPress?
Esses erros ocorrem quando os limites de memória do PHP são muito baixos ou quando os scripts demoram muito para serem executados. Aumente o limite de memória do PHP, ajuste as configurações do servidor e otimize os plugins e o cache para evitar problemas recorrentes.
Por que meus e-mails, uploads de imagens ou atualizações do WordPress não estão funcionando?
Erros como o não envio de e-mails ou erros no upload de imagens via HTTP geralmente decorrem de problemas padrão do PHP relacionados a e-mails, permissões de arquivos incorretas, conflitos de temas ou arquivos corrompidos do WordPress. Utilize um plugin simples de protocolo de transferência de e-mail (MTP), verifique as permissões de arquivos e pastas e certifique-se de que o tema ativo seja compatível.